Housing Authority, DPS partner to reduce crime
(Local News ~ 07/23/07)
SIKESTON -- The Sikeston Housing Authority has partnered with the Sikeston Department of Public Safety to reduce crime by funding new DPS positions. City officials and Housing Authority board members announced during a special news conference this morning that four people have been hired by DPS and designated as Housing Authority Officers...

Public information officer appointed for Sikeston DPS
(Local News ~ 07/23/07)
SIKESTON -- The Sikeston Department of Public Safety has appointed a public information officer for the department. DPS Director Drew Juden announced the appointment of Sgt. Jim McMillen to the PIO position during today's news conference. McMillen said he is excited about this new assignment and hopes to promote the department in a positive, professional manner...
